Thinners: Technical Overview

Category Specifications
Definition Volatile solvents used to reduce viscosity and adjust drying properties of coatings
Primary Function Dilute coatings without compromising film integrity

Types of Thinners

Type Key Components Evaporation Rate (Butyl Acetate=1)* Typical Applications
Mineral Spirits Aliphatic hydrocarbons 0.1 Oil-based paints, varnishes
Xylene/Toluene Aromatic hydrocarbons 0.6-0.8 Epoxy coatings, industrial enamels
Ketones (e.g., MEK, MIBK) Short-chain ketones 1.6-3.0 Lacquers, adhesives
Glycol Ethers Ethylene/propylene derivatives 0.3-0.7 Waterborne coatings
Chlorinated Trichloroethylene, perchloroethylene 1.2-2.5 Specialty degreasing

Relative to butyl acetate standard

Technical Properties

Property Test Method Performance Range
Flash Point (°C) ASTM D56/D93 -20 (acetone) to 60 (mineral spirits)
Density (g/cm³) ASTM D4052 0.75 (heptane) to 1.32 (perchloroethylene)
VOC Content (g/L) EPA Method 24 300-850
Solvency Power Kauri-Butanol Value 30 (aliphatics) to 140 (aromatics)

Formulation Guidelines

Coating Type Recommended Thinner Dilution Ratio
Alkyd Enamels Mineral spirits + 10% aromatics 5-15% by volume
Two-Pack Epoxy Xylene/butanol blend (7:3) 8-12%
Acrylic Lacquer Ethyl acetate/toluene (1:1) 10-30%
Polyurethane Xylene/MEK (1:1) with 5% retarder 5-10%

Safety & Handling

Parameter Requirements Protective Measures
Flammability Class IB (NFPA) Explosion-proof equipment
Toxicity TLV 50-200 ppm Organic vapor respirator
Storage <30°C in sealed containers Grounded containers
Disposal Hazardous waste codes Local regulations compliance

Industry Applications

Sector Preferred Thinner Technical Rationale
Automotive Refinish Slow-evaporating ketone blends Prevent blush in humid conditions
Marine Coatings Xylene-based with retarders Accommodate thick film applications
Industrial Maintenance High-flash point aliphatics Safe for confined spaces
Wood Finishing Mineral spirits + naphtha Balance penetration/flow
